Where each one falls short

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.

Thread

  • Thread Group publishes six membership levels with annual fees of $750, $7,500, $15,000 and $65,000, and a one-time initiation fee of $35,000 for the top tier
  • Certifying a product and using the Thread certification logo requires Thread Group membership
  • Free access to the Thread Test Harness is restricted to higher membership levels; lower levels only get the option to purchase it
  • Voting in work groups, chairing committees and a board seat are reserved for the paid upper membership levels
  • The Implementer level is described as being for white-label or rebranded certified products only
  • Academic membership is open only to organizations with fewer than 50 employees
